What is an ADHD Assessment Test?
An ADHD assessment test is a methodical evaluation carried out by healthcare specialists to identify whether an individual fulfills the requirements for ADHD. These assessments typically combine self-reported questionnaires, behavioral evaluations, and observations from moms and dads, teachers, or counselors. The objective is to gain a comprehensive view of a person's behavior throughout numerous contexts.

ADHD assessment tests can differ in structure, but the majority of consist of the following essential parts:
ComponentDescriptionSelf-Report QuestionnairesPeople total surveys concerning their symptoms and habits, typically using rating scales.Behavioral ObservationsObservations may be made in different settings, such as home and school, to assess everyday performance.Moms And Dad and Teacher ReportsSurveys finished by parents and teachers provide insight into the individual's habits in different contexts.Scientific InterviewA health expert conducts a structured interview to collect detailed individual history and symptomatology.Additional AssessmentsCognitive or instructional assessments might be part of the assessment to dismiss discovering specials needs or other conditions.Common ADHD Assessment Tools
A number of standardized tools and surveys are extensively used in ADHD evaluations:

The length of time does an ADHD assessment take?
The time frame for an ADHD assessment can differ, normally varying from one hour for preliminary screenings to several hours over several visits for detailed assessments.
2. Who carries out ADHD evaluations?
ADHD assessments are normally carried out by professionals trained in psychological health, such as psychologists, psychiatrists, or pediatricians.
3. Are ADHD assessment tests covered by insurance?
Protection for ADHD evaluations varies by insurance coverage service provider and strategy. It's recommended to talk to your specific insurance coverage plan relating to protection details.
4. Exists any preparation needed for an ADHD assessment?
While no substantial preparation is generally required, gathering details about previous habits, school reports, and any previous evaluations can be practical.
5. What occurs after the assessment?
Post-assessment, individuals get feedback on the findings and suggestions for continuous management or treatment techniques, which may include therapy, medication, or way of life changes.
